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ive and assess the damage, identifying the source of the water and creating a plan to extract it safely and efficiently. We’ll assess the extent of the damage, identifying any areas that need special attention.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action to take.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our state-of-the-art water extraction equipment, our technicians will remove the standing water from your living room. We’ll use submersible pumps and wet/dry vacuums to extract the water efficiently.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, our team will begin the drying and dehumidification process. We’ll use high-capacity dehumidifiers and air blowers to remove every last drop of water. This step is crucial in preventing mold and mildew growth and ensuring your living room is dry and safe.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Our team will clean and disinfect your living room, removing any remaining water and debris. We’ll use ant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old and mildew growth. This step is essential in restoring your home to its former glory and preventing further damage.
Step 5: Inspection and Repair
Finally, our team will inspect your living room to ensure everything is dry and in working order. We’ll identify any areas that need repair or replacement. This step is crucial in ensuring your home is safe and secure.

Living Room Water Removal Cost in Forest Hill, TX
The cost of Living Room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Forest Hill, TX. These are estimates, not guarantees. Our team will assess the damage and provide a personalized estimate.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The extent of the water dam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Forest Hill, TX.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of materials affected, and local conditions in Forest Hill, TX. |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the damage, the type of materials affected, and local conditions in Forest Hill, TX. |
| Inspection and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age, the type of materials affected, and local conditions in Forest Hill, TX. |
| Disposal of Damaged Materials | $500 – $2,000 | The type of materials affected, the extent of the damage, and local conditions in Forest Hill, TX. |
| More Services (e.g., flooring replacement) | $1,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age, the type of materials affected, and local conditions in Forest Hill, TX. |
